PAKPATTAN (Dunya News) – In a crackdown against illicit liquor trade, police have arrested two drug peddlers in Pakpattan on Thursday.

According to the details garnered, Abdul Rehman and Muhammad Musawar were arrested along with a vehicle laden with liquor in Pakpattan.

A case was registered against the arrested accused after recovering four canes of 80 liters of domestic liquor and two bottles of provincial liquor.

Earlier on Wednesday, police had arrested five drug peddlers and recovered 2500 liter liquor from their possession in Muzaffargarh.

The action was taken under the ongoing crackdown initiated under the special directives of District Police Officer (DPO) Muhammad Hassan Iqbal.

Separate cases had been registered against the drug peddlers, police said. However, the district police officer had directed officers concerned to continue the crackdown.
